About this book
In-situ scattering and diffraction measurements using synchrotron and neutron beam lines have become a viable tool to look at the non-equilibrium processing of advanced materials. This volume presents the subject from the theoretical and experimental standpoint, in order to provide a closer insight into the different synchrotron and neutron diffraction techniques as well as innovative microscopy techniques.
It addresses the following items:
- Phase detection and quantification
- In-situ welding experiments
- Stress/strain build-up
- Model development and Simulation
- Analysis tools and programming
